How Our Supply Line Break Water Removal Process Works
Our process is designed to make the supply line break water removal experience as smooth as possible for you. We know that dealing with water damage can be overwhelming, but our team is here to guide you every step of the way. When we arrive, we’ll assess the damage and create a personalized plan to get your property dry and restored. It’s not just about fixing the water damage; it’s about giving you peace of mind.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technician will arrive at your property to assess the damage and create a customized plan to remove the water and dry your space. We’ll identify the source of the leak and take steps to prevent further damage. This is where the magic begins!
Step 2: Water Removal
We’ll use our advanced equipment to remove the water from your property. This includes our powerful pumps and wet vacuums that can extract up to 2 inches of standing water in no time.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your property thoroughly, preventing secondary damage and mold growth. This includes our industrial-strength dehumidifiers that can remove up to 100 pints of water per day.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ting
Once your property is dry, we’ll clean and disinfect the affected areas to prevent mold and bacteria growth. This includes our Eco-friendly cleaning solutions that are safe for your family and pets.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Finally, we’ll restore your property to its original condition. This includes repairing any damaged walls, floors, and ceilings, and replacing any damaged materials.

Supply Line Break Water Removal Cost In Baxter, IA
Prices v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Baxter, IA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Here’s a breakdown of our costs: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Cleaning and dis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and level of contamination |
| Restoration and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ials affected, and level of damage |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old, and level of contamination |
| Equipment rental and usage | $100 – $500 | Type of equipment needed, rental duration, and usage fees |
| Travel charges and fees | $50 – $200 | Distance traveled, time spent on site, and other fees |
